Abstract
A clamping device for a tool being joined to a machine includes a clamping member and a fitting ring. Thickness of the fitting ring being greater than a length between the conical part and the holding part of the clamping member allows the machine pressing against the fitting ring in case of the machine clamping the conical part with more steady clamping and achieving an effect of cushion.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A clamping device for a tool being fixed to a machine, comprising:
a clamping member, having a conical part at an end section thereof for being clamped with the machine, a holding part, which extends outward circumferentially, at a middle section thereof, and a retaining recess at another end section thereof for fixing with a tool; and a fitting ring, passing over the conical part and being attached to a lateral side of the holding part for the machine pressing against the fitting ring in case of the machine clamping the conical part.
2 . The clamping device as defined claim 1 , wherein the fitting ring is a circular ring.
3 . The clamping device as defined in claim 1 , wherein the fitting ring is made of metal.
4 . The clamping device as defined in claim 3 , wherein the fitting ring is made of aluminum.
5 . The clamping device as defined in claim 1 , wherein fitting ring is adhered to the holding part.
6 . The clamping device as defined in claim 1 , wherein the fitting ring is attached to the holding part with pins.
7 . The clamping device as defined in claim 1 , wherein the fitting ring provides at least an extending outward secure part and the holding part has a recess corresponding to the secure part for engaging with each other.
